2. Safety Information
Observe the following safety precautions to prevent damage to the device or injury to yourself:
- Do not expose the device to rain, moisture, or extreme temperatures.
- Ensure proper ventilation; do not block ventilation openings.
- Use only the power adapter supplied with the device.
- Avoid placing heavy objects on the power cord.
- Do not attempt to disassemble or repair the device yourself. Refer all servicing to qualified personnel.
- Keep the device away from strong magnetic fields.

5. Setup
Follow these steps for initial setup:
- Unpack the PC: Carefully remove the All-in-One PC and all accessories from the packaging.
- Position the PC: Place the PC on a stable, flat surface with adequate ventilation around the unit.
- Connect Peripherals: Connect the keyboard and mouse to the available USB ports.
- Connect Power: Plug the power adapter into the DC-in port on the PC, then plug the power cable into a wall outlet.
- Power On: Press the power button, usually located on the side or bottom bezel of the display.
- Initial Setup: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the Windows 10 Pro operating system setup, including language, network connection, and user account creation.

7. Maintenance
7.1 Cleaning
- Screen: Use a soft, lint-free cloth slightly dampened with water or a screen cleaner. Do not spray liquid directly onto the screen.
- Casing: Wipe with a soft, dry cloth. Avoid abrasive cleaners.
- Ventilation: Periodically clean dust from ventilation openings using compressed air to ensure proper airflow.
7.2 Software Updates
Regularly update your Windows operating system and drivers to ensure optimal performance and security. Access Windows Update via Settings > Update & Security > Windows Update.
8.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ues, try the following solutions:
- No Power: Ensure the power cable is securely connected to both the PC and the wall outlet. Test the outlet with another device.
- No Display: Check power connection. If the PC powers on but no display, try restarting.
- No Internet Connection: Verify Wi-Fi connection or Ethernet cable. Restart your router/modem.
- Peripheral Not Working: Ensure the keyboard/mouse is properly connected. Try a different USB port.
- System Slow: Close unnecessary applications. Check for background processes. Ensure sufficient free disk space.
- Operating System Issues: Use Windows troubleshooting tools or consider a system restore point.
9. Specifications
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Brand | Terra |
| Model Number | 1009700 |
| Series | 1009700 |
| Operating System | Windows 10 Pro |
| Processor Brand | Intel |
| Processor Type | Core i5 |
| Number of Cores | 6 |
| RAM | 8 GB |
| Hard Drive Size | 500 GB |
| Hard Drive Interface | Ethernet (Note: This likely refers to network interface, not storage interface. Storage is typically SSD.) |
| Screen Size | 23.8 Inches |
| Screen Resolution | 1920 x 1080 |
| Graphics Chipset Brand | Intel |
| Graphics Card Description | Integrated |
| Wireless Technology Type | 802.11ac |
| Hardware Interface | 802.11 ac/b/g/n |
| Special Features | Microphone |
| Product Dimensions (L x W x H) | 50 x 540 x 518 millimeters |
| Product Weight | 8 Kilograms |
